The following prescription antibiotics benefit pets with bacterial ear infections (otitis) but are not safe unless the eardrum is intact: gentamycin (Otomax and Mometamax), tobramycin, amikacin, neomycin (Posatex Otic Suspenion) and polymixin B. What is the difference between Otomax and Mometamax?Ī more recent product, Mometamax, contains mometasone furoate in place of betamethasone, and is labeled for once-daily dosing, versus twice-daily for Otomax. Verified Reply Verified Reply – Pharmacy Otomax is a powerful combination of gentamicin sulfate, betamethasone valerate, and clotrimazole which does require a prescription from your veterinarian. What causes sudden deafness in dogs?ĭeafness may be caused by a number of factors, including congenital defects, chronic ear infections, head injuries, drug toxicity, degenerative nerve changes, old age or disease, such as a tumor or ruptured ear drum. Enrofloxacin and silver sulfadiazine are antibiotics used in combination for the treatment of susceptible bacterial infections of the ear in dogs.
